Understanding the Gonadotropin Effect

Introduction to Gonadotropins

Gonadotropins are crucial hormones that play a significant role in the regulation of reproductive functions in both males and females. They include two main types: Luteinizing Hormone (LH) and Follicle-Stimulating Hormone (FSH). These hormones are essential for the development and functioning of the gonads, which are the testes in males and the ovaries in females.

Benefits of Gonadotropins

Gonadotropins offer several benefits that support reproductive health. Here are some key advantages:

  1. Regulates Hormonal Balance: Gonadotropins help maintain the delicate balance of sex hormones, which is essential for healthy reproductive functioning.
  2. Stimulates Ovulation: In females, FSH is responsible for stimulating the growth and maturation of ovarian follicles, while LH triggers ovulation.
  3. Supports Spermatogenesis: In males, LH stimulates testosterone production, which is vital for the production of healthy sperm.
  4. Aids in Infertility Treatments: Gonadotropins are often used in assisted reproductive technologies to enhance fertility in individuals struggling to conceive.
